Description

H1/AS1 and H1/VM1 5th edition amendment 1 are likely to result in a larger number and greater range of IGUs being installed in housing, and buildings up to 300 m².

This bulletin gives an overview of the types of IGUs available and what should be considered in specifying them, with a particular focus on housing.
